Higher Walton Takeaway
Higher Walton Takeaway
Flat 1 221 Shadsworth Road
Blackburn
Blackburn With Darwen
BB12HRBlackburn With Darwen
Food rating: AwaitingInspection
Updated:
Food rating: AwaitingInspection
Updated:
See all Takeaway Shops in Blackburn.